The Hand & Upper Extremity Center

Hand Rehabilitation Specialists is a therapist-owned private practice that specializes in the rehabilitation of all types of injuries and conditions of the hand, arm, wrist, elbow, and shoulder. Our staff of highly-skilled occupational and physical therapists has more than 100 years of combined experience and includes six Certified Hand Therapists (CHT’s). We provide comprehensive, patient-oriented assessment and therapy that includes involving you in treatment planning and educating you about all aspects of your injury and treatment plan.

Please arrive twenty minutes early to complete paperwork. You will need your prescription from your doctor, insurance card and driver’s license. Some insurances will require a co-payment or co-Insurance.

Once in the clinic you will be asked questions about your condition and pertinent history. If necessary, the therapist will speak with your doctor and/or request an operative report to understand your case in detail. At times we will provide a splint for protection or rest; these may be custom fabricated or pre-fabricated, based on your prescription or your therapist’s evaluation. The therapist will perform a comprehensive examination which may include evaluation of your strength, range of motion, sensation and pain. Your therapist will work with you to jointly determine goals and a treatment plan individualized for you. If appropriate a home exercise program will be included in your first visit.

A hand therapist is an occupational therapist (OT) or physical therapist (PT) who, through advanced study and experience, specializes in treating individuals with conditions affecting the hand and entire upper extremity. A qualified hand therapist can evaluate and treat any problem related to the upper extremity, and can effectively treat and rehabilitate the patient through post-operative rehabilitation, preventative, non-operative or conservative treatment. The therapist works closely with the physician and patient to provide a continuum of care. This often starts within days of the injury or surgery and continues through the patient’s return to work and/or a productive lifestyle. A hand specialist may also have advanced certification as a Certified Hand Therapist (CHT).
